Biography:
Emile Bocian was born in 1912 in New York to Polish Jewish immigrants. He was the only non-Asian resident of Confucius Plaza in Chinatown. Bocian was a self-proclaimed 'expert on Chinatown' and became a photojournalist in the 1970s and '80s for The China Post, a Chinese-language daily in New York. He first came to Chinatown in the 1970s while acting as public relations specialist for the Confucius Plaza housing project. Bocian died in 1990 at the age of 78.
